The Cleveland Indians beat the Minnesota Twins 8-4 Wednesday night at Progressive Field. The Twins have now lost 13 straight games, one away from the team record set in 1982.

Twins second baseman Brian Dozier hit his team-leading 32nd home run of the season, and Max Kepler went deep for his 16th home run of the year. Jorge Polanco also added three hits in the defeat.
